General Parking Application

All students are required to have a Byron Nelson High School 2026-2027 parking permit to drive and park on campus. A printed and signed parking application, printed proof of insurance, and a valid driver's license (no learners permits) must be provided when submitting the $21 payment (exact cash, check, Visa/Mastercard). 

General parking permits will be available to purchase at the following times:
Monday, August 10 9:00am-12:00pm in the Front Office
Tuesday, August 11 9:00am-12:00pm in the Front Office and 4:00pm-6:00pm in the Counseling Center
Daily in the Counseling Center beginning Wednesday, August 12 from 8:00am - 8:20am, and during your student's assigned lunch period. **Please know that permits will not be available during a part of both 4th and 5th period lunches for staff to take their assigned break.**
 

Currently, we are not limiting general permit sales. We will continue to monitor as construction progresses, and make changes to availability if needed.

Students may not park in Visitor, Handicapped or senior reserved (painted) spaces. Parking spaces may be limited due to construction on our campus 

**Vehicles that do not have a 2026-2027 permit, or students who park in prohibited spaces, will receive a parking violation sticker affixed to their vehicle and a fine. Violations are listed on the permit application.**
